Understanding the Heat Pump System and How it Works

To better appreciate the benefits of heat pumps, it’s essential to understand how they function and what sets them apart from conventional HVAC systems.

1. Heat Pump Operation

Heat pumps work by utilizing the refrigeration cycle to efficiently transfer heat from a cooler area to a warmer area, depending on the desired temperature indoors. In the winter, the heat pump extracts heat from the outdoor air or the ground and transfers it to your home. Conversely, in the summer, it does the opposite, removing heat from your indoor air and transferring it outdoors, effectively cooling your home.

2. Types of Heat Pumps

Two primary types of heat pumps commonly used in homes are air-source heat pumps and ground-source or geothermal heat pumps. While both types use the same basic principles of heat transfer, they differ in the source of heat.

– Air-source heat pumps extract heat energy from the outdoor air, making them suitable for homes in areas with relatively moderate climate conditions.

– Ground source or geothermal heat pumps harness heat from the earth, which maintains a more consistent temperature than air. This type of heat pump can be more efficient, albeit with higher upfront installation costs, but can provide greater long-term energy savings.

The Advantages of Choosing a Heat Pump System

Heat pumps present homeowners with several advantages, making them a popular choice for sustainable and efficient home heating and cooling.

1. Energy Efficiency and Cost Savings

Heat pumps can be more energy-efficient than traditional HVAC systems, as they merely transfer heat rather than generate it. This increased efficiency can result in significant energy cost savings over time, reducing both your utility bills and your carbon footprint.

2. All-in-One Heating and Cooling Solution

Heat pumps offer a versatile, all-in-one solution for year-round temperature regulation, eliminating the need for separate furnaces and air conditioning units. This streamlined solution simplifies maintenance and can lead to additional long-term savings.

3. Enhanced Comfort and Air Quality

Heat pumps can provide a more comfortable and healthful indoor environment by maintaining a consistent indoor temperature and removing excess humidity. Many models also include built-in air filters, which help improve indoor air quality by removing allergens and pollutants.
